Games of the Day

The Tigers send Blaine Hardy against the Red Sox and Eduardo Rodriguez. Hardy moved into the rotation this year after four seasons as a reliever. He’s 2-0 with a 2.82 ERA as a starter, allowing just one home runs in 22 1/3 innings in that role. Rodriguez goes for his seventh win of the season which would top his 2017 total. He struck out 72 and walked just 20 batters in 60 1/3 innings.

The Mariners try to make it two in a row against the Astros and cement Seattle’s first place lead. Wade LeBlanc takes on Lance McCullers. LeBlanc pitched well on the road this season, with a 1.74 ERA in 20 2/3 innings. He’s walked one batter and struck out 16 away. McCullers goes for his eighth win of the season, which would be a new season high for him. He owns a 1.97 ERA at home versus 5.54 on the road. None of the six home runs hit off McCullers came at home.
